Product info:

This gene encodes a transmembrane proteolipid protein that is the predominant component of myelin. The encoded protein may play a role in the compaction, stabilization, and maintenance of myelin sheaths, as well as in oligodendrocyte development and axonal survival. Mutations in this gene cause Pelizaeus-Merzbacher disease and spastic paraplegia type 2. Alternatively splicing results in multiple transcript variants, including the DM20 splice variant.
